"Open..." windows (XP)

Featured Replies

is it possible to revert to the old look of the "Open..." windows i.e., remove the left sidebar (my recent documents, desktop, my documents...) ?

you can remove the bar with the following registry settings

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00

[H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Policies\Comdlg32]
"NoPlacesBar"=dword:00000001

BTW, you can also add/remove items on that bar just search Google for "Customize Places Bar"
